How do NFT games make money?

NFT game developers earn money through fees and primary NFT sales. Players can earn in-game cryptocurrency and NFTs to sell in the secondary marketplace. Players also can “breed” NFTs that are more valuable than the tokens used to create them.

Is it cheap to make an NFT?

On average, the cost of creating NFT ranges from $0.05 to over $150. The cost of creating NFTs depends on various factors such as the cost of blockchain, gas fee, marketplace account fee, listing fee etc. Ethereum and Solana are the most expensive and cheapest blockchain, respectively.

Is it free to create an NFT?

How much does it cost to make an NFT? It can be free, if you use lazy minting. Standard NFTs can vary wildly in the cost of gas fees to generate and register on a blockchain, and the costs rises and falls as the blockchain is being used.

What are the pros and cons of NFT games?

Advantages of NFTs include fractional ownership of assets, royalty payments to the NFT creator, safe technology, and efficient sales. Disadvantages of NFTs include high minting costs, volatile pricing, and a high prevalence of imitation projects and fraud.

How much is the gas fee for NFT?

Gas fees vary distinctively from one blockchain to another, alongside possibilities for price differences in transactions on a specific blockchain. Therefore, the cost of minting NFTs could vary between $1 and more than $500.

What is lazy minting?

Lazy Minting is a process in which the creator does not have to pay the gas fee for minting the NFT upfront, and they can list it on marketplaces for sale. Whenever a buyer buys the NFT, it is minted just in time, and the minting cost is added to the total cost of the NFT.
